The CAS Registry Mumber 1190320-08-1 includes 10 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 7 digits, 1,1,9,0,3,2 and 0 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 0 and 8 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1190320-08:
(9*1)+(8*1)+(7*9)+(6*0)+(5*3)+(4*2)+(3*0)+(2*0)+(1*8)=111
111 % 10 = 1
So 1190320-08-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Microwave-assisted thermal decomposition of formamide: A tool for coupling a pyrimidine ring with an aromatic partner
Loidreau, Yvonnick,Besson, Thierry
experimental part, p. 4852 - 4857 (2011/08/06)
Rapid and efficient generation of CO and NH3 in the reaction mixture via microwave-assisted thermal decomposition of formamide may represent a significant improvement over existing methods for coupling a pyrimidine ring with an aromatic partner. This work aims at alerting readers on the probability to observe interesting phenomena and reactions when this very powerful heating mode is associated with thermally unstable reagents.
